What a mental health crisis looks like in the actual world

People ask what is a mental health crisis and just how to recognize when to step in. The answer is context driven. A situation can be severe suicidality, serious panic with damaged functioning, psychosis with disorganised behavior, or an abrupt injury reaction. The string that ties these together looms danger to self or others, or a degree of problems that avoids a person from meeting fundamental requirements in the moment.

In a warehouse setup, an employee might toss devices throughout a panic attack. In a college, a student may take out totally and quit reacting after a stressful disclosure. In a client service atmosphere, a team member might reveal hopelessness and hint at self harm after a performance review. None of these situations rest neatly inside one diagnosis, yet all can call for a determined crisis mental health response.

The 11379NAT mental health course gives you a choice tree for these minutes. It aids you notice what matters: statements of intent, accessibility to means, anxiety, positioning, capability to authorization, and immediate safety and security risks. You discover to evaluate seriousness, after that choose the least invasive alternative that keeps every person safe.

What you really learn: abilities you will certainly make use of on day one

The heart of excellent training is transferability. After the emergency treatment mental health course, you need to have the ability to stroll back into your workplace and respond in different ways the very same day. Below is what that looks like in practice.

You will know just how to open up a conversation without cornering the person. You will certainly exercise phrases that show care without making pledges you can not maintain. Your body movement will change. You will stop blocking leaves, you will certainly determine your range, and you will certainly see your hands.

You will have a checklist in your go to suicidality. You will certainly ask about intent, plan, suggests, timeframe, previous attempts, and safety factors. You will do it clearly, without euphemisms, due to the fact that obscure questions cause obscure answers.

You will certainly understand psychosis red flags. If somebody records hearing a voice regulating action, you will certainly explore content and controllability before choosing whether to escalate. If you see disorientation or abrupt paranoia, you will certainly focus on ecological tranquility and options rather than confrontation.

image

You will boost your references. Instead of informing someone to see a GP, you will supply to call the facility together and book a time, or attach them to an EAP in the space. You will certainly recognize the best numbers for crisis lines and when to tip up to emergency situation services.

You will certainly document truths. "Client specified 'I feel unsafe in your home, I hid in the restroom for 2 hours'" is both clearer and much safer than "client appeared troubled." The course will teach what to videotape, what to leave out, and just how to keep notes in accordance with privacy law.

First aid for mental wellness in the workplace

Plenty of groups currently have physical very first aiders. Integrating emergency treatment for mental health is a logical following action. The operational challenge is producing a clear border in between the two without siloing. I suggest pairing rosters so that a minimum of one physical emergency treatment policeman and one mental health support officer get on each shift. Train them together on incident flow so they recognize when to call each various other in. For example, a panic episode can resemble a medical problem, and a hypoglycemic occasion can resemble complication from psychosis. Cross recognition prevents the wrong response.

It assists to install easy signs and fast reference cards near emergency treatment packages. Include crisis lines, neighborhood intense treatment numbers, and fundamental do nots: do not restrain unless there is instant threat to life, do not intimidate consequences, do not promise confidentiality you can not keep. Keep the tone practical, not clinical.

Documentation and personal privacy: little mistakes, huge consequences

An usual pain point in crisis mental health course training is paperwork. Over share and you take the chance of breaches. Under share and you leave the next -responder blind. The practical wonderful spot looks like this: stay with observable facts and straight quotes, capture danger indicators and actions taken, log who you informed and when, and note concurred following steps. Prevent supposition, medical diagnosis tags, or subjective adjectives. Shop records where your policy claims they belong, not in individual note pads or straight messages.

If unsure, ask your personal privacy policeman or HR. The regulation does not anticipate excellence, it expects affordable steps to shield delicate details and to share on a need to know basis. A well designed emergency treatment for mental health course will pierce this up until it comes to be habit.
